Provence is famous for its lush lavender fields, so why not decorate the table in a French style with lavender? You can use lavender either dried (available at weekly markets) or fresh (your florist can certainly order it, or you can plant it in pots yourself). Here are instructions for a beautiful and simple table arrangement:
Make your own lavender table arrangement
What you’ll need:
- Lavender (dried or fresh)
- Floral foam
- Ribbons
- wide, elegant bowl
Instructions
A lush lavender arrangement is perfect for the center of the table. To make it, tie a large bouquet of lavender together with a beautiful wide ribbon and place it in the bowl. The more lavender you use, the more likely the arrangement will stand on its own. Otherwise, you can use floral foam to help.
You can place small lavender bouquets on the plates, held together with a nice ribbon. Of course, you can also weave other beautiful flowers, such as roses, in between the lavender.
With this quick table decoration, you can bring French charm into your dining room.
